Abstract
The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) continued its progress in protecting public health, welfare, and the environment through the Superfund program in fiscal year 1997 (FY97). As the Superfund program completed its seventeenth year, the Agency had begun work at over 98 percent of the 1,045 sites on the National Priorities List (NPL), and completed construction on 498 of them.
